A well-organized police patrol in the lymph nodes

A new study from the University of Lausanne identifies a specific subset of fibroblasts that produce Ccl19, an 'attractant signal' for cytotoxic T lymphocytes, bringing them into contact with type 1 dendritic cells. This mechanism is essential for proper immune cell organization and function.

How to reduce the risk of lymphedema

Researchers found that patients with low physical activity levels are at higher risk of developing lymphedema. The study used a lymph scanner to measure tissue water and identified limits for what is considered lymphedema. Regular physical activity may help reduce the risk of lymphedema after head and neck cancer treatment.

Breast cancer remodels lymphatic vessels to accelerate its spreading

Researchers discovered breast cancer modifies lymphatic vessels to facilitate its spread. A specific protein, Matrix Gla protein (MPG), enables cancer cells to bind to lymphatic vessels, supporting metastasis. Understanding this process could lead to targeted therapies and improved patient outcomes.

Why do lymphatic vessels form a jigsaw puzzle–like pattern?

Researchers have found that the unique shape of lymphatic vessel endothelial cells allows for efficient absorption and transport of fluids while withstanding sudden changes in tissue fluid volume. This distinctive cell shape is also seen in plant leaves, where it helps support structural stability.

Researchers zero in on potential new function of lymphatic system: producing blood

Scientists made a groundbreaking discovery that lymphatic vessels can produce both red and white blood cells, challenging the long-held belief that blood cells come solely from bone marrow. The study suggests that lymphatic vessels may play a role in fighting infection and could be important for treating certain blood cancers.

The unexpected source of tuna's fin finesse

A new study reveals that tuna's precise control over their fins is enabled by the hydraulic activity of their lymphatic system. This specialization is also observed in other scombrid species, suggesting an evolutionary adaptation to high-performance swimming needs.

Resolving a lymphatic riddle

Weizmann Institute researchers resolved the debate on lymphatic system origins, discovering that lymphatic cells grow from a niche within embryonic veins. They also identified a key gene, WNT5B, which prompts stem cells to differentiate into lymphatic cells.

Vessel research offers new direction to study how cancer spreads

A Cornell University study reports for the first time how arteries form in the embryonic gut and guide the development of the lymphatic system, providing a new avenue to explore treatments for cancer metastasis and gut-specific lymphatic diseases. The research links a master-regulator gene, Pitx2, to artery and lymphatic formation.
